Covid – 19 has impacted the entire world. Some regions had been affected more severely than others like Gaza. Gaza’s condition is worsening day by day. The rapidly crashing economy, of Gaza, can be viewed through the constant decline in the living conditions of people. The poverty and unemployment rates in the country are rising rapidly from 45% to 59%. According to statistics, women’s unemployment in Gaza is even higher, at 62%. Amid this crisis, two groups of young women decided to turn to agriculture to provide food for their families. Agricultural loans for farmers have been increased by 2.5 times in the last seven years, the Prime Minister said while adding that the union budget presented on February 1 will give a major boost to modernise agriculture and also promote natural farming, with a special focus on agri-waste management. Increasing farmer’s income, reduce farming cost and connecting farmers to market is the aim of the government, PM Narendra Modi emphasized. He called on the corporate world, technology sector, financial world and start up world to collaborate with the government and take Budget initiatives to farmers before they start the new agriculture year this year. International Tractors has widened its footprint under the Solis Yanmar brand portfolio with the launch of its new YM3 tractor series. Also known as Global 4W Drive experts, Solis Yanmar has introduced two new tractors – YM 342A and YM 348A that are tuned to deliver higher productivity and performance. Built with 110 year old diesel engine expertise of Yanmar, the new YM3 series is fully tailored as per Indian farmer requirements and robustly designed for Indian conditions. The YM3 tractor range fully sealed tractors with features like engine, fully synchromesh gear, push button operated PTO and carries optimum weight to address both farming as well as special application needs of farmers. Artificial intelligence is going to completely change agriculture and farming in the 21st century, Prime Minister Narendra Modi said on Thursday, as he stressed on the use of new technologies to boost farm incomes. Addressing a webinar on agriculture and the Union Budget, the prime minister said over 700 agri startups have been launched in the last couple of years, adding that newer technologies will drive growth. Modi also said the PM-KISAN had entered its third anniversary. “This scheme has become a strong support for the small farmers of the country. Out of the total 1.62 lakh acres under paddy cultivation during the samba thalady season, the harvest has been undertaken in 1.03 lakh acres so far and a procurement of 91,198 MT has been made through the DPCs in the district, said Nagapattinam Collector Dr A Arun Thamburaj during the farmers’ grievances redressal meet held on Thursday. Clarifying the doubts and answering to the queries of the farmers during the meeting, Collector Arun Thamburaj, who chaired the meet, urged the farmers to utilise benefits of the Kisan Credit Card (KCC) scheme which would facilitate a loan up to Rs 1.60 lakh without security and up to Rs 3 lakh with security. Through the adoption of BioCNG, a circular economy can be created, and farmers will benefit from the additional income. India is the second most populous country in the world after China. With a population of 1.3 billion and counting, the onus of feeding all those mouths lies predominately with agriculture. Agriculture is the backbone of the Indian economy, directly and indirectly employing nearly 58 per cent of the country’s population. It also contributes substantially to the country’s economy, accounting for 20.2 per cent of the nation’s GDP in 2020-21, with US$ 35.09 billion in earnings from exports in FY20 alone.
